Overview of various legal issues associated with international business dealings, including methods of engaging in international business, identifying and managing risks, comparative legal systems, and key contract provisions in international business agreements

FCPA / Anti-BriberyFCPA / Anti-Bribery

FCPA prohibits bribing of foreign government officials.

Who is subject to the FCPA?

What is prohibited?

What is allowed?

14

FCPA / Anti-BriberyFCPA / Anti-Bribery What are the penalties for violations?

Red flags

Helpful hints- Require FCPA compliance in contracts - Avoid cash or bearer instruments- Carefully screen job applicants for foreign offices
